Shifting Trick (auto)
I don't know how many of you know this but in most cars you are given the option to manually select 2nd gear, but if you look at the counsel shifter in your car you only get od,d,1 no 2, but there is a programing trick that Ford threw in there, try this, next time you drive go into 1st on the shifter, then when you are ready to take 2nd just put the shifter into D and back into 1st and the car will go into 2nd gear, just a little trick that not too many people know about.

Re: Shifting Trick (auto)
It's not necessarily a program as the AOD is not computer controlled. The trans will not and cannot shift into 1st unless under about 28mph unless valve body changes have been made. It will, however, go into 2nd at any speed up to top speed so be careful with this.
